Strong’s G616 · Greek
ἀποκυέω
apokyéō
Definition
to breed forth, i.e. (by transference) to generate (figuratively)
Etymology
from G575 (ἀπό) and the base of G2949 (κῦμα);
Where the KJV renders it
- beget
- produce
